Comparison with celebrity brand partnerships

Not all celebrity partnerships follow the same structure. Some are straightforward endorsements with flat fees, while others include equity stakes and revenue sharing. Hailey Bieber's arrangement with Rhode falls closer to the latter, where ongoing upside is possible if the brand scales. This model is common in beauty and wellness, where the advisor's community can drive conversion and repeat purchase rates.

  • Flat-fee endorsement: fixed payment for campaigns and appearances.
  • Equity or profit-sharing: participation in upside, tied to revenue or margin targets.
  • Hybrid: base compensation plus performance bonuses and advisory fees.
